Sep 1, 1989 · ANNALS OF PHYSICS 194, 336-386 (1989) Testing Quantum Mechanics STEVEN WEINBERG* Theory Group, Department of Physics, University of Texas, Austin, Texas 78712 Received March 6, 1989 This paper presents a general framework for introducing nonlinear corrections into ordinary quantum mechanics, that can serve as a guide to experiments that would be sensitive to such corrections. Steven Weinberg ( / ˈwaɪnbɜːrɡ /; May 3, 1933 – July 23, 2021) was an American theoretical physicist and Nobel laureate in physics for his contributions with Abdus Salam and Sheldon Glashow to the unification of the weak force and electromagnetic interaction between elementary particles.
